We all know Yanfly's Ace Menu Engine, that wonderful script that lets us add custom commands to the menu, but I'm not sure if Tsukihime's Command Manager is as well known. The link is here: http://www.rpgmakervxace.net/topic/12735-command-manager/
Now, I'm trying to add a bestiary to my menu via Ace Menu Engine which I know how to do since I did so in past projects, but I've been unable to do so because it's not showing up in my current one. No custom menu commands are. I was growing frustrated as I had no clue what was going on. Using trial and error, I started deleting scripts from a copy of my project and test playing after EVERY deletion to see if custom commands from Ace Menu Engine would show up. Eventually, after deleting Tsukihime's Command Manager, they suddenly appeared.

Anyone know why this may be? Would anyone be able to look at Tsukihime's Command Manager and pinpoint what's causing this conflict? I want to add some custom commands to my menu (bestiary first followed by achievements), but I'm currently unable to do so if they're refusing to show up as long as the Command Manager script is present in my project.

Have you tried using YF's Battle Commands instead? It's the same exact thing, except made by him, so compatibility conflicts between Ace Menu and that would be nonexistent.
